Output 83ac26383eaa9d5456aaecd59507ba5267f7bac98ef5ff283f3a9ad200452286:4

value
131329309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c339865ad19b43eee9a955f17773e7141b43c454 OP_EQUAL
address
MRhQujQQTTLu4BS6ZkRY86dRsawYMeiF7F
transaction
83ac26383eaa9d5456aaecd59507ba5267f7bac98ef5ff283f3a9ad200452286
spent
true